1 And Jehovah spoke to Moses, saying, 2 All the firstborn are holy to Me; whatever opens the womb among the children of Israel, both of man and of beast: it is mine. 3 And Moses said to the people, Remember this day, in which you came out from Egypt, out of the house of bondage; for by strength of hand Jehovah brought you out from this place: there shall no leavened bread be eaten. 4 This day came you out in the month Abib. 5 And it shall be when Jehovah shall bring you into the land of the Canaanites, and the Hittites, and the Amorites, and the Hivites, and the Jebusites, which he swore to your fathers to give you, a land flowing with milk and honey, that you shall keep this service in this month. 6 Seven days you shall eat unleavened bread, and in the seventh day shall be a feast to Jehovah. 7 Unleavened bread shall be eaten seven days; and there shall no leavened bread be seen with you, neither shall there be leaven seen with you in all your quarters. 8 And you shall show your son in that day, saying, This is done because of that which Jehovah did to me when I came forth out of Egypt. 9 And it shall be for a sign to you upon your hand, and for a memorial between your eyes, that Jehovah 's law may be in your mouth: for with a strong hand has Jehovah brought you out of Egypt. 10 You shall therefore keep this ordinance in his season from year to year. 11 And it shall be when Jehovah shall bring you into the land of the Canaanites, as he swore to you and to your fathers, and shall give it you, 12 That you shall set apart to Jehovah all that opens the matrix, and every first born that comes of a beast which you have; the males shall be Jehovah 's. 13 And every first born of a donkey you shall redeem with a lamb; and if you will not redeem it, then you shall break his neck: and all the first born of man among your children you shall redeem. 14 And it shall be when your son asks you in time to come, saying, What is this? That you shall say to him, By strength of hand Jehovah brought us out from Egypt, from the house of bondage: 15 When Pharaoh would hardly let us go, Jehovah slew all the firstborn in the land of Egypt, both the firstborn of man, and the firstborn of beast: therefore I sacrifice to Jehovah all that opens the matrix, being males; but all the first born of my children I redeem. 16 And it shall be for a token upon your hand, and for frontlets between your eyes: for by strength of hand Jehovah brought us forth out of Egypt. 17 When Pharaoh had let the people go, God didn't lead them through the way of the land of the Philistines, although that was near; for God said, The people will be sorry when they see war, and they return to Egypt: 18 But God led the people about, through the way of the wilderness of the Red sea: and the children of Israel went up harnessed out of the land of Egypt. 19 And Moses took the bones of Joseph with him: for he had diligently sworn the children of Israel, saying, God will surely visit you; and you shall carry up my bones away from here with you. 20 And they took their journey from Succoth, and encamped in Etham, in the edge of the wilderness. 21 And Jehovah went before them by day in a pillar of a cloud, to lead them the way; and by night in a pillar of fire, to give them light; to go by day and night: 22 He took not away the pillar of the cloud by day, Nor the pillar of fire by night, from before the people.
